Soccer Preview: Bryan vs. Napoleon

The Bryan Golden Bears will venture away from home to face off against the Napoleon Wildcats at 10:00 a.m. on Saturday. Bryan is coming into the match hot, having won their last nine games.

If Bryan beats Napoleon with two goals on Saturday, it's going to be the squad's new lucky number: they've won their past two contests with that exact score. The Golden Bears won by a goal and slipped past Archbold 2-1. That's two games straight that Bryan have won by just one goal.

Meanwhile, it was a proper cat-fight when Napoleon duked it out with Southview on Thursday. The Wildcats fell just short of the Cougars by a score of 2-1. Napoleon fans who chose to attend the game sure picked the wrong one: it was the first time the team has lost against Southview since Thursday.

Napoleon's goal came courtesy of Aiden Izor, who's now up to five this season.

Bryan's victory bumped their record up to 9-2-1. As for Napoleon, their defeat was their third straight at home, which dropped their record down to 7-7-2.
